Professional Floor Cleaners

From LoveToKnow Cleaning

Professional floor cleaners include large corporations like Dalworth and local mom and pop carpet and floor cleaners. The professionals come with their own equipment, often, large motor controlled suction cleaning machines loaded inside of a fan. Their professional level of equipment allows them to clean large spaces and stubborn stains more efficiently than home machines.

Professional floor cleaners are ideal for deep cleaning.

Wood Floor Cleaning

Professional cleaners can do more than just clean hardwood floor. They can sand it, refinish it or use special equipment to give it a sanded, refinished look. Floors that are especially waxy in appearance may benefit from this annual method of floor cleaning.

Marble Floor Cleaning

Polishing a marble floor requires a buffer machine. The buffer can restore the luster to the marble. This professional equipment is also ideal for polishing marble counter tops and more in your kitchen and bathroom.

Tile and Grout Cleaning

The average person cleans their tile with a mop or sponge. Over time, high traffic areas will darken, particularly the grout. A professional cleaner not only deep cleans the tile and the grout, but keeps you from having to kneel down on your hands and knees for days at a time. An annual deep cleaning can totally restore bathrooms, kitchens and entryways to their initial shine.

Professional Carpet Cleaner

The professional carpet cleaner is ideal for homes with small children, pets and water damage. An annual deep clean by a professional cleaner can lengthen the life of carpets in your home. Pet stains often discolor carpets if not treated immediately. Deep cleaning by a professional shampooer or steam cleaner can reduce the effect of the staining.

Some professional cleaners can and will remove the padding beneath the carpet and replace it. The padding is often the source of the worst odors in the carpet. By replacing the padding, stretching the carpet and cleaning the stains, it may not look like new, but it can be fresher and cleaner smelling.

Flood damage can really ruin carpeting, furniture and more. Professional cleaners can suck the excess water from the carpet and use industrial dryers to help dry the carpet reducing the chances for mold and mildew. Disinfecting the carpet and the floors, restoring them to a cleaner state and preventing future accidents (particularly in the case of pet stains), is the benefit of using a professional service.

A professional floor cleaning can be an expensive investment, however, a once of year deep cleaning can really refresh a household whether you own your own carpet cleaner or not.
